nnThe Opportunity:
n- n
- n
Join NAVSEA 03S as a Site Reliability Engineer for the Navy Maintenance and Modernization Enterprise Solution (NMMES)
n n - n
Play a crucial role in ensuring the reliability, performance, and scalability of IT systems supporting naval ship and submarine maintenance operations
n n - n
Work on complex systems serving over 45,000 users across global Navy facilities, including Navy Shipyards and Intermediate Maintenance Facilities
n n - n
Bridge the gap between development and operations teams to improve system reliability and efficiency
n n - n
Contribute to the modernization of NMMES infrastructure, balancing legacy systems with new technology integration
n n - n
Implement and maintain robust monitoring, alerting, and incident response processes
n n - n
Apply SAFe Agile and DevOps methodologies to improve system reliability and team efficiency
n n
Responsibilities:
n- n
- n
Design, implement, and maintain scalable and reliable infrastructure for NMMES applications and services
n n - n
Develop and implement automation solutions for deployment, scaling, and management of NMMES systems
n n - n
Monitor system performance, availability, and capacity, and proactively address potential issues
n n - n
Implement and maintain robust logging, monitoring, and alerting systems
n n - n
Participate in on-call rotations to provide 24/7 support for critical NMMES systems
n n - n
Collaborate with development teams to improve application performance and reliability
n n - n
Conduct post-incident reviews and implement improvements to prevent future incidents
n n - n
Develop and maintain documentation for system architecture, operations procedures, and disaster recovery plans
n n - n
Implement and champion SAFe Agile and DevOps practices within the NMMES program
